Culinary Zones:

1. The Coast (Casablanca · El Jadida · Essaouira)

*Taste grilled sardines on the pier and citrusy seafood tagines.

*Tour fish markets at dawn and dine in a seaside setting.

*Cooking class with a coastal chef on preparing chermoula and preserved lemon.

2. The North (Tangier · Tetouan · Chefchaouen)

*Enjoy Tangier’s Andalusian fusion cuisine

*Street food tasting in Tetouan’s medina

*Farm-to-table lunch with goat cheese and olives in Rif village

*Visit to an herbalist for traditional teas and infusions

3. The Mountains (Fes · Middle Atlas · Imlil)

*Learn centuries-old tajine techniques from a Fes dada (traditional cook).

*Try bissara soup, msemen, and royal pastilla.

*Olive oil tasting at a Middle Atlas cooperative.

*Picnic lunch near waterfalls and mountain honey sampling.

*Cooking demo with Amazigh women in Imlil using stone ovens.

4. The South (Marrakech · Ouarzazate · Agdz · Desert edge)

*Dive into Marrakech’s street food: tanjia, harira, snail broth.

*Spice market walk in the Medina.

*Culinary storytelling night in a kasbah.

*Desert couscous and date harvest experience.

*Final banquet under the stars.
